Before I throw out 80% of my wardrobe....

My youngest is just coming up on 2 and I finally have a bit more freedom, time and money to spend on myself.

I've done a couple of online colour quizes which put me as a winter (though there seem to be different subsets). Does that look right based on my photo? I'm definitely cool toned and wear silver rather than gold.

I think the only thing that's throwing me is that I'm quite drawn to mustard yellow which it seems should be avoided as a winter. Though perhaps that's just because that colour has been all over the place for the last couple of years. Winter jewel colours seem harder to find at the minute (but I do live in the highlands and shops are limited). Thank you Smile

can you take photos of yourself in mustard yellow/moss green and then some of the strong jewel colours recommended for winter? You can often see how one makes your skin and eyes dull and other brightens them up.
